Why Brake and Drivetrain Maintenance Matters

Brake parts are safety-critical because they control stopping distance and pedal feel. Drivetrain parts are just as important for smooth power delivery, predictable acceleration, and long-term transmission life. When small issues are ignored, worn friction parts, old fluid, leaking seals, or damaged hardware can lead to larger repairs.

The best approach is to group symptoms by function. Braking concerns usually involve friction parts, hydraulic pressure, or ABS control. Shifting problems often involve fluid condition, filters, clutches, shifters, or torque converters. Clicking, whining, or vibration from under the vehicle may point toward axles, CV joints, differentials, driveshafts, or universal joints.

Brake Parts to Inspect

Routine brake service often starts with brake pads and shoes. Squealing, grinding, reduced stopping confidence, or longer stopping distance may mean the friction material is worn or contaminated. During that service, related brake hardware should be inspected so the new friction parts can operate correctly.

Hydraulic parts should be taken seriously. Cracked brake hoses or corroded brake lines can cause fluid loss, soft pedal feel, or reduced braking pressure. A failing master cylinder can also affect pedal travel and pressure, so master cylinder parts may be part of a deeper brake diagnosis.

Some brake systems also use drum-brake hydraulic parts. wheel cylinders and parts help apply drum brakes and may leak, stick, or contribute to uneven braking. If the ABS warning light is on, ABS system parts should be diagnosed before replacing unrelated brake components.

Common Brake Symptoms

A squeal or grind usually points first to friction parts. A pulsing pedal can suggest brake surface or hardware concerns. A soft pedal, fluid leak, or pedal that travels too far is more likely hydraulic. Pulling while braking can involve a sticking caliper, uneven friction material, brake hose restriction, or suspension-related alignment issue. Because braking directly affects control, visible fluid leaks or severe pedal changes should be inspected before the vehicle is driven further.

Transmission Service Parts

Transmission concerns range from basic maintenance to major replacement. Manual-transmission problems may include grinding, hard shifting, or gear engagement issues. In severe cases, complete manual transmissions may enter the conversation, especially when internal damage is beyond normal service.

Service parts can help when symptoms are tied to fluid quality or restricted flow. Transmission filters help control debris in the system, while the correct transmission fluid supports lubrication, cooling, and hydraulic operation. Old, low, or incorrect fluid can contribute to harsh shifts, slipping, delayed engagement, and heat-related wear.

Manual vehicles also require attention to clutch parts. Slipping, chatter, a changing engagement point, or difficulty selecting gears may point to clutch wear or related linkage issues. Driver input parts such as shifters should be inspected when gear selection feels loose, stiff, or inconsistent. Automatic-transmission symptoms such as shudder, stall-speed concerns, or slipping can involve torque converters. Drivetrain and Axle Components

Once power leaves the transmission, drivetrain parts carry it to the wheels. differential parts help manage wheel speed differences, especially during turning. Whining, clunking, vibration, or leaks near the differential may call for inspection. Proper gear and differential oil helps protect gears and bearings under load.

Clicking during turns or vibration under acceleration can point toward CV parts or related axle parts. Driveline vibration at speed may involve universal joints and driveshafts, especially if there is clunking when shifting from park to drive or when load changes.

Brake Fluid, Transmission Fluid, and Gear Oil

Fluid type matters because each system depends on the correct viscosity, additives, and operating characteristics. Brake hydraulic parts depend on clean fluid and sealed lines. Transmissions need the correct fluid to shift and manage heat. Differentials need gear oil that can protect metal surfaces under pressure. Fluid service can help when maintenance is overdue, but it will not repair damaged gears, worn clutches, failed hydraulic parts, or broken driveline hardware.

Frequently Asked Questions

What causes a soft brake pedal?

A soft brake pedal can be caused by air in the brake system, low fluid, leaking brake lines or hoses, wheel cylinder issues, or master cylinder problems. Hydraulic symptoms should be inspected quickly because they can reduce braking pressure.

Can bad brake lines cause fluid loss?

Yes. Brake lines carry fluid pressure through the system. Corrosion, cracks, or damaged fittings can allow fluid to leak, which may cause a soft pedal, warning light, or reduced stopping power.

When should differential oil be replaced?

Differential oil should be replaced according to the vehicle’s service needs and inspected when there is whining, clunking, leaks, contamination, or severe-use driving. The correct gear oil helps protect differential gears and bearings.
